深度解析,如何優(yōu)化大流量網站,提升用戶體驗與性能
隨著互聯網的快速發(fā)展,越來越多的企業(yè)開始重視自己的網站建設,尤其是大流量網站,一個優(yōu)秀的網站不僅能為企業(yè)帶來良好的品牌形象,還能提高用戶體驗和網站性能,如何優(yōu)化大流量網站呢?本文將從以下幾個方面進行深入探討。
網站架構優(yōu)化
1、服務器選擇:對于大流量網站,服務器是關鍵,建議選擇高性能、穩(wěn)定的服務器,如阿里云、騰訊云等,根據業(yè)務需求,合理配置服務器資源,如CPU、內存、帶寬等。
2、數據庫優(yōu)化:數據庫是網站的核心,優(yōu)化數據庫可以提高網站性能,具體措施包括:
(1)選擇合適的數據庫類型,如MySQL、Oracle等;
(2)合理設計數據庫表結構,避免冗余字段;
(3)優(yōu)化SQL語句,提高查詢效率;
(4)定期備份數據庫,防止數據丟失。
3、緩存機制:緩存可以減少服務器壓力,提高網站訪問速度,可以使用如下緩存策略:
(1)頁面緩存:將靜態(tài)頁面緩存到服務器,如使用Nginx的fastcgi_cache模塊;
(2)對象緩存:緩存數據庫查詢結果,如使用Redis、Memcached等;
(3)CSS、JavaScript和圖片緩存:將靜態(tài)資源緩存到瀏覽器,如使用CDN加速。
前端優(yōu)化
1、響應式設計:隨著移動設備的普及,響應式設計已成為趨勢,通過使用媒體查詢、flexible box等技術,實現網站在不同設備上的良好展示。
2、代碼優(yōu)化:精簡代碼,減少頁面大小,提高頁面加載速度,具體措施包括:
(1)合并CSS、JavaScript文件;
(2)壓縮圖片,減小圖片體積;
(3)使用CSS sprites技術,減少HTTP請求。
3、資源加載優(yōu)化:合理使用懶加載、異步加載等技術,提高頁面加載速度。
1、網站內容要豐富、有價值,滿足用戶需求,定期更新內容,提高網站活躍度。
2、優(yōu)化關鍵詞,提高搜索引擎排名,合理布局關鍵詞,如標題、描述、H標簽等。
3、優(yōu)化網站結構,提高用戶體驗,如合理分類、導航清晰、頁面布局合理等。
安全防護
1、防止SQL注入、XSS攻擊等安全風險,使用安全編碼規(guī)范,加強服務器安全防護。
2、定期更新系統(tǒng)、軟件,修復已知漏洞。
3、使用CDN加速,減輕服務器壓力,提高網站安全性。
數據分析與優(yōu)化
1、使用Google Analytics、百度統(tǒng)計等工具,對網站流量、用戶行為等數據進行全面分析。
2、根據數據反饋,調整網站優(yōu)化策略,提高用戶體驗和網站性能。
優(yōu)化大流量網站需要從多個方面入手,包括網站架構、前端優(yōu)化、內容優(yōu)化、安全防護和數據分析等,只有綜合考慮這些因素,才能構建一個高性能、安全、易用的網站,希望通過本文的探討,能對您的網站優(yōu)化工作有所幫助。
相關文章
最新評論